Continue ReadingHere are 5 guys that are looking to make a splash heading into their senior year and make it on the radar of some college coaches.
Emgarten is a player that is flying under but it won’t be that way for long. He is a big play threat in the return game and returned a couple for touchdowns this past year. If he is able to duplicate the success in the return game this year he will standout for college prospects. In the receiving game he looks fluent with his route running and shows good hands. He is effective in the quick passing game and navigates through his blocking well when he has the ball in his hands. He uses his speed to outrun defenders and has those explosive plays that you look for. Would like to see him improve his separation on route but is a skilled player that can make defenders miss in the open field.
Jordan Leslie
Jordan Leslie
Leslie shows good agility and control when he is coming in and out of cuts. He can setup his routes well getting defenders off balance before coming back to the ball. He is a player that can beat you with speed at times and he shows good vision/instinct when he has the ball, cutting back to setup blocks and utilizing the field to gain extra yards. He is a physical runner that is hard to bring down, breaking through arm tackles and pulling the pile with him. He will be someone to watch as he should be a key player in the Mustangs offense and will have more chances to get some explosive plays in the passing game.

Jackson Hansen
Jackson Hansen
Hansen has the chance to make a big jump this season as he will be the top returning receiver and is a player that can be used in the running game as well. He can blow the top off of coverages with his speed and shows good hands coming down with some difficult catches. On multiple occasions he has caught the ball in traffic over the defender making spectacular grabs. He is quick and breaks down defenders alignment quickly being able to stack them when he gets past. He is used in end-arounds and quick hitting bubble plays that he can use his speed for explosive plays. The way he is able to cut and maintain his speed will make him an interesting prospect to keep an eye on.
